• Contract Intensive Family Therapist position providing clinical treatment to youth and families using Multisystemic Therapy (MST) principles.
• Works in homes, schools, and community settings, on-call 24/7, with a small caseload of 5 youth and families.
• Offers crisis intervention, develops recovery plans, and collaborates with a multidisciplinary team focused on youth wellness and family strengths.
• Requires a Master’s degree in a related field, full licensure or clinical supervision, and at least 2 years of post-graduate experience, including family work.
• Preferred bilingual skills and licensure in LPC, LCSW, or LMFT.
• Compensation is $47/hour for 40 hours/week, serving Caldwell, Gonzales, and Guadalupe counties.
• Position involves extensive travel, flexible scheduling, and working with potentially aggressive youth offenders. Valid driver’s license is required.
